本公开涉及计算机,尤其涉及视频播放控制方法、装置、电子设备及存储介质。
背景技术:
1、随着视频内容不断丰富,视频的时长也逐渐增加。然而,由于空闲时间日益碎片化,用户很难抽出充足时间从头到尾地完整观看整个视频。
2、为了节省观看视频的时间,用户通常会拖动进度条或者倍数播放的观看视频,但这很容易让用户错过精彩内容,进而导致视频播放效率不高。
技术实现思路
1、根据本公开的第一方面,提供了一种视频播放控制方法,包括:
2、获取目标用户针对目标视频的期望观看时长和所述目标视频的播放时长;其中,所述期望观看时长小于所述播放时长;
3、在所述目标视频播放过程中,对所述播放时长进行压缩处理;
4、获取所述目标视频经过压缩处理后的播放时长;
5、在所述压缩后的播放时长大于所述期望观看时长的情况下,调整所述压缩处理,直到所述压缩后的播放时长不大于所述期望观看时长。
6、根据本公开的第二方面,提供了一种视频播放控制装置,包括:
7、数据获取模块,用于获取目标用户针对目标视频的期望观看时长和所述目标视频的播放时长;其中,所述期望观看时长小于所述播放时长;
8、数据处理模块,用于在所述目标视频播放过程中,对所述播放时长进行压缩处理;
9、所述数据处理模块,还用于获取所述目标视频经过压缩处理后的播放时长;
10、所述数据处理模块,还用于在所述压缩后的播放时长大于所述期望观看时长的情况下,调整所述压缩处理,直到所述压缩后的播放时长不大于所述期望观看时长。
11、根据本公开的第三方面,提供了一种电子设备,包括:
12、处理器;以及,
13、存储程序的存储器;
14、其中,所述程序包括指令,所述指令在由所述处理器执行时使所述处理器执行根据本公开示例性实施例所述的方法。
15、根据本公开的第四方面,提供了一种非瞬时计算机可读存储介质,所述非瞬时计算机可读存储介质存储有计算机指令,所述计算机指令用于使所述计算机执行根据本公开示例性实施例所述的方法。
16、本公开实施例中提供的一个或多个技术方案,通过获取目标用户针对目标视频的期望观看时长和目标视频的播放时长。在目标视频播放过程中,对播放时长进行压缩处理。获取目标视频经过压缩处理后的播放时长,在压缩后的播放时长大于期望观看时长的情况下,调整压缩处理,直到压缩后的播放时长不大于期望观看时长。本公开提供的视频播放控制方法在目标视频的播放过程中,根据期望观看时长对目标视频进行跳帧处理和倍数播放处理,直到压缩后的播放时长不大于期望观看时长。从而确保用户在有限时间内能观看尽可能多的视频内容,解决视频播放效率不高的技术问题。
1.一种视频播放控制方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述对所述播放时长进行压缩处理,包括:
3.根据权利要求2所述的方法,其特征在于,所述方法还包括:
4.根据权利要求3所述的方法,其特征在于,所述确定跳过所述非关键帧的帧数,包括:
5.根据权利要求4所述的方法,其特征在于,所述确定所述非关键帧的播放速率,包括:
6.根据权利要求5所述的方法,其特征在于,所述压缩处理包括以跳帧预设规则进行压缩处理;所述调整所述压缩处理,包括:
7.根据权利要求6所述的方法,其特征在于,所述获取所述目标视频中多个非关键内容分别对应的等级,包括:
8.一种视频播放控制装置,其特征在于,包括:
9.一种电子设备,其特征在于,包括:
10.一种非瞬时计算机可读存储介质,其特征在于,所述非瞬时计算机可读存储介质存储有计算机指令,所述计算机指令用于使所述计算机执行根据权利要求1-7中任一项所述的方法。